phase: 20.49 COMPLETE; 20.50 Flow+String minimal reps; 20.51 selfhost v0/v1 minimal (Option A/B); hv1-inline binop/unop/copy; docs + run_all + CURRENT_TASK -> 21.0
This commit is contained in:
28
examples/text_adventure/test_player_debug.hako
Normal file
28
examples/text_adventure/test_player_debug.hako
Normal file
@ -0,0 +1,28 @@
|
||||
// Debug player creation
|
||||
using "text_adventure/player.hako"
|
||||
|
||||
print("🎮 Debug Player Creation...")
|
||||
|
||||
// Manually create world and player
|
||||
print("\n1. Creating world...")
|
||||
world = createSimpleWorld()
|
||||
print("World created: " + world.name)
|
||||
|
||||
print("\n2. Creating player...")
|
||||
player = new Player("TestHero", world)
|
||||
print("Player created!")
|
||||
|
||||
print("\n3. Checking player fields...")
|
||||
print("Player name: " + player.name)
|
||||
print("Player health: " + player.health)
|
||||
print("Player room name: " + player.currentRoom.name)
|
||||
|
||||
print("\n4. Trying to call look()...")
|
||||
try {
|
||||
lookResult = player.look()
|
||||
print("Look result: " + lookResult)
|
||||
} catch {
|
||||
print("ERROR in look()!")
|
||||
}
|
||||
|
||||
print("\n✅ Debug test completed!")
|
||||
Reference in New Issue
Block a user